LibrePCB / librepcb-rfcs

MOVED TO https://librepcb.discourse.group/
Apache License 2.0
3 stars 0 forks source link

Documentation crosslinking structure #7

Closed hephaisto closed 6 years ago

hephaisto commented 6 years ago

When I started to read about LibrePCB, it took me quite a while to find all necessary resources. For example, I haven't found any link to the doxygen files on the README.md. They link to something referred to as "documentation", but what is rather a "user manual" - at least when I read "documentation", I would expect something a lot more technical and detailled. I actually found out how to build the docs myself before I found out where to find the generated doxygen files online. It actually took me about 10 minutes to find it and it only worked to google "librepcb doxygen" (for the record, its here: http://librepcb.org/LibrePCB-Doxygen/master/ ). I would suggest to modify occurrences of "documentation" to something like "manual" and add a link to the doxy files on a few central pages (README.md of main repo, librepcb.org, ...) under the name "documentation".

I think it is obvious that a link to the doxy files is important, but would you concur with the proposed labelling above?

ubruhin commented 6 years ago

Makes sense to me. So I would summarize it in two points:

And maybe a third point:

hephaisto commented 6 years ago

I'm not sure whether the images in the doc directory really belong in the main repository. Maybe it would be better to put them in LibrePCB-doc.

I also think that a more verbose link label would be good. Something like:

ubruhin commented 6 years ago

I'm not sure whether the images in the doc directory really belong in the main repository.

These are only images used in the README.md of the main repository.

I also think that a more verbose link label would be good.

:+1:

ubruhin commented 6 years ago

Fixed by @hephaisto in https://github.com/LibrePCB/LibrePCB/pull/244.

Remove "doc" directory (move images to "img/") because there is no documentation in the main repository

This could still be done some day later...